Summary

Kentucky football prepares for the start of the 2026 season with running back C.J. Baxter set to feature prominently in the team's offense. Baxter joins the Wildcats following a transfer from Texas, where he spent his initial collegiate seasons. The Florida native previously played as a highly-rated recruit but dealt with an injury that hindered his participation during the 2024 campaign. After seeing limited action in 2025, the 6'1", 227 lb back looks to revitalize his career under coach Will Stein. While expected to serve as the primary ball carrier for the upcoming season, the coaching staff intends to manage his workload to ensure his health remains intact. Kentucky opens its 2026 campaign within 24 hours of the announcement.
